TERMS OF SERVICE​

Glimmer Guts Art Terms of Service
[Effective as of 2.5.2023]​
Subject to Change Without Notice

Overview

For the purposes of this document I, me, my, and artist refer to Sylvanus T.Z. King, sole proprietor of Glimmer Guts Art. Client refers to both individuals and companies who pay for my service. Service, work, product and content refer to the artwork I produce and the related communication necessary between myself and the client. Order and commission refer to the hiring of my services for an individualized product.

General Agreement

By purchasing from me you, the client, acknowledge you agree to the entirety of the terms and conditions listed.
By purchasing from me you, the client, agree that you are at least 18 years of age.
All orders are beholden to the latest version of these terms.
Violators will be blacklisted and any outstanding work with them will be voided.

Disclaimers

·    ​I am based in the United States, therefore all clients are expected to adhere to U.S. copyright law when handling work bought from me.
·    By purchasing from me you, the client, acknowledge you have read and understand all terms listed here. 
·    I retain the right to refuse any order for any reason, and I am not obligated to divulge my reasons.
·    Use of my work in relation to Non-Fungible Tokens, goods and/or services involving or relating to cryptocurrency, or goods and/or services involving or relating to the use of blockchain ledgers is strictly prohibited.
·    Use of my work in artificial intelligence training data and/or any other forums wherein it will be fed to generative programs such as but not limited to: Midjourney, Dall-e, and/or Stable Diffusion, is strictly prohibited.

Client Agreement

​·    The client is expected to have read, understood, and agreed to the entirety of the Terms of Service document.
·    The client is expected to abide by United States copyright law.
·    The client agrees the work ordered is strictly for non-commercial purposes unless otherwise discussed.
·    The client understands the artist is only available for business communication via email, and that communication will be limited solely to professional interaction.
·    The client is not to remove my signature and/or watermarks.
·    The client may not share the full resolution file(s) publicly.
·    The client is expected to credit me when sharing the work publicly, and provide 
·    The client must take full responsibility for their finances, and should not order if there is any uncertainty about needing the money elsewhere.
·    The client is expected to neither hold nor promote ideals that either directly or indirectly harm the artist or any marginalized groups people. This includes but is not limited to: transphobia, homophobia, ableism, racism, and xenophobia.
·    The client agrees that under no circumstances will a refund be issued for work that has been completed.
·    The client agrees to respect the listed business hours of the artist.
·    The client understands extenuating and/or special circumstances will affect the artist’s business hours and turnaround.
·    The client understands any contact from the artist regarding their order done outside of business hours is not an indication of availability.
·    The client agrees to save and create backups of all final files provided.
·    The client understands no commissioned work is guaranteed to be publicly viewable indefinitely.
·    The client understands it is their responsibility to provide feedback during the commission process to ensure the final product meets their vision.
·    The client understands that characters will be rendered in the appropriate lighting for the environment, which can and will appear differently from the flat colors. This will not be changed in any way that would make it appear I don't understand how environmental lighting works.
·    The client agrees to take responsibility for dissatisfaction caused by failure to communicate desired revisions.

Artist Agreement

​·    The artist will complete all work within six (6) months of payment at the latest.
·    The artist will send updates no less than once (1 time) per week while progress on the order is ongoing.
·    The artist acknowledges it is his job not to merely draw the character(s), but to represent them accurately.
·    The artist will preserve files to the best of his ability, but cannot guarantee against file loss.
·    The artist will not accept any orders seeking the style of a different artist, or otherwise in a style that is not shown in his sample work.
·    The artist will follow the style of his example work in whatever way feels most natural, and cannot guarantee against inconsistencies.
·    The artist will complete commissioned work to the best of his abilities at the time of the order, but will not do “touch ups” to finalized work at any point in the future.

Artist's Limitations

​·     The artist will not draw any characters that are being referred to using slurs such as but not limited to: cuntboy, dickgirl, futa, trap, herm, or tranny.
·     The artist will not draw fetish material that is framed as safe for work subject matter. Fetish mining will not be tolerated.
·     Designs that have elements such as holes in the skin or flesh that would set off the physical reactions described by the term Trypophobia are highly likely to be turned down.

Commercial Use Policy

​·    Orders for commercial use must have both the price and usage rights discussed up front.
·    Commercial use entails a 200% fee, meaning 3x the base price, at minimum, with the fee subject to rise at my discretion.
·    Commercial use as it pertains to reproduction on or for merchandise will include a production cap, and once this cap is reached any increases must be discussed prior to additional production of merchandise.
·    Commercial rights will never include total copyright.
·    Commercial use is defined as use of the artwork in a way that enables financial gain, either directly or indirectly. This includes but is not limited to: reproduction on or for merchandise and promotional material of a brand or product. Vtuber avatars are defined as a brand regardless of current monetization status.
·    Commercial rights are only valid if both client and artist have signed off on a commercial usage contract.

Copyright Policy

​·    I retain copyright over all of my work, including but not limited to: the rights to redistribute, reproduce, use as a sample, use for self-promotion, use it within my portfolio, and upload it to galleries and/or social media.
·    I retain the right to sign and watermark all of the work I produce. Files lacking a signature and/or watermark will not be provided.
·    The client retains copyright of their IP(s), I retain copyright of my IP(s) and my work.
·    The client may use the work provided within the allotted parameters of personal use including: as a digital display wallpaper, icons or profile photos on websites, hosted within online galleries with proper attribution, and on one-off merchandise for the client’s own use. 

Privacy Requests

​·    If the client wishes to remain anonymous this must be made clear up front.
·    If the client wishes for their order to remain private this must be made clear up front.
·    A private order will incur a privacy fee, the minimum being an additional 5% on the final cost. The privacy fee may not exceed $20 on non-commercial commissions.

Payment Policy

​·    Upon agreement to the quoted price a digital invoice will be sent to the client.
·    Payment is due within five (5) business days. Reminders will be sent on the second and fourth days before the order is canceled on the sixth.
·    Payment must be made up front before any work will be done.
·    In the case of commission types that are charged on an hourly rate, three (3) hours must be paid for up front. Additional hours can be included up front or paid for after the work for the previous hour(s) has been filled.
·    Cryptocurrencies will not be accepted as a valid form of payment.

Refund Policy

​·    A total refund will be initiated by the artist if extenuating circumstances lead to an inability to complete the order within six (6) months.
·    Any additional money sent on top of the agreed amount will be considered a tip, and money sent as a tip will not be refunded with the sole exception of a total refund as initiated by the artist.
·    When a refund is issued it will only be issued for work that has not yet been completed.
·    A refund will not be issued in the case of poor financial planning on the client’s part.
·    Under the circumstances of an order being voided due to violation of the terms a partial refund will be issued at my discretion. The amount that is refunded is not open to discussion, I will be keeping payment for my time, a fee for the wasted position in my queue, and damages.

Chargeback Policy

​·    The client does not have the right to file a chargeback.
​·    Any instance of chargebacks will be fought to the fullest extent.
·    If the client’s bank or card results in a chargeback without their involvement, it is their responsibility to contact me about the situation.
·    Deliberately filing a chargeback or failure to inform me of extenuating circumstances leading to a false chargeback will result in being permanently blacklisted.

Deadline Policy

​·    The client must make any deadlines known up front.
·    The client must place their order no later than one (1) month away from their deadline.
·    The artist will not accept rush orders with less than one (1) month remaining until the deadline.
·    The artist will not accept any form of bribe to rush an order.
·    The artist will not accept any form of bribe to prioritize a new order over existing orders.

Revision Policy

​·    The artist agrees to give reasonable opportunities for revisions throughout the process.
·    Revisions are free only if they apply to the current stage of the order. I.E.: a change to the lineart prior to approving it.
·    Revisions outside of the current stage and excessive revisions will incur fees.
·    The artist reserves the right to deny revisions at his discretion.
·    The client will be prompted for feedback at each stage, and it is the responsibility of the client to ensure no further revisions are needed before finalizing each stage.
